It is no secret that business development is an integral part of running and growing a successful marketing department. However, obstacles such as man-power, leadership buy-in, attorney’s willingness to participate, and departmental business development knowledge/experience can make this difficult – especially at small to mid-size firms.

Attorneys need to be involved in their associations and organizations beyond their baseline membership. Marketing and business development teams should encourage them to join committees, write articles, seek out speaking gigs, attend both educational and networking events, and co-sponsor events with other professional services firms to create strategic partnerships and referrals.
